Introduction
Three-phase power systems are widely used in industrial and commercial facilities across Kenya because they efficiently run heavy electrical loads such as pumps, compressors, and production machinery.
However, these systems are vulnerable to phase-related problems. One of the most dangerous issues is phase loss, where one of the three power phases disappears. Without protection, this can quickly damage expensive motors.
The VPR-3P phase protection relay is designed to detect such faults and protect equipment before damage occurs.

What is the VPR-3P Phase Protection Relay?
The VPR-3P is a protective relay used in three-phase electrical systems to monitor phase conditions and ensure safe motor operation.
It detects:
- Phase loss
- Phase reversal
- Phase imbalance
When an unsafe condition is detected, it disconnects the power supply to protect connected equipment.
It is commonly installed in:
- Motor control centers
- Industrial pump systems
- HVAC systems
- Manufacturing equipment

What Happens When One Phase Goes Missing?
When one phase is lost in a three-phase system, the motor cannot operate normally and immediately becomes stressed.
This condition is extremely dangerous and can lead to rapid motor failure if not protected.
How a 3-Phase Motor Normally Works
A three-phase motor relies on all three phases working together to create a rotating magnetic field. This balanced power supply ensures:
- Smooth rotation
- Stable torque
- Efficient operation
What Happens During Phase Loss
When one phase goes missing:
- The motor continues trying to run on only two phases
- Electrical imbalance occurs inside the windings
- Current increases in the remaining phases
- Motor begins to overheat rapidly
- Torque drops significantly
Consequences of Phase Loss
If the condition is not detected quickly:
- Motor windings burn out
- Bearings may get damaged due to uneven torque
- Equipment stops unexpectedly
- Production downtime increases
- Repair costs become high
In many cases, motors fail within minutes under phase loss conditions.
How the VPR-3P Protects Motors
The VPR-3P continuously monitors all three phases and disconnects the system when a fault is detected.
This prevents motors from operating under dangerous conditions.
Phase Loss Protection
- Detects when one phase disappears
- Immediately disconnects power supply
- Prevents overheating and burnout
Phase Reversal Protection
- Detects incorrect phase sequence
- Ensures motors rotate in the correct direction
- Prevents mechanical damage to equipment
Phase Imbalance Protection
- Detects uneven voltage between phases
- Prevents long-term motor stress
- Improves system reliability
Why Phase Protection is Critical in Kenya
In many Kenyan industrial environments, power supply conditions can fluctuate due to:
- Grid instability
- Faulty distribution lines
- Generator switching
- Electrical maintenance issues
Without protection, these conditions can easily damage motors.
The VPR-3P ensures:
- Continuous monitoring
- Automatic disconnection during faults
- Reduced maintenance costs
- Improved equipment lifespan
